Search: 16510-82701
1 products matching "16510-82701"
Showing 1-1 of 1 products
50013847
OIL FILTER TO SUIT SUZUKI
1 products matching "16510-82701"
Showing 1-1 of 1 products
OIL FILTER TO SUIT SUZUKI